HR Operations Associate 

Job Purpose

To support all HR functions by maintaining employee records, managing onboarding and payroll processes, ensuring policy compliance, and providing accurate HR data to facilitate effective people management.

Job Description

 

  1. HR Administration & Documentation
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date employee records (both digital and physical).
  • Prepare HR-related documents such as employment contracts, confirmation letters, transfer letters, and other official correspondences.
  • Ensure employee data is properly maintained in the HRIS system and aligned with payroll and organizational databases.
  • Manage and track all employees’ contract renewals in accordance with EC process.

 

  1. Onboarding & Offboarding
  • Coordinate the onboarding process for new employees (pre-employment documentation, induction, and orientation).
  • Ensure timely completion of onboarding checklists and probation evaluations.
  • Maintain accurate records for employee movements and separations.

 

  1. Payroll & Benefits Administration
  • Ensure correctness of attendance, overtime, leave records, and other pay elements.
  • Support statutory compliance (SSB, PIT, and other government contributions).
  • Administer employee benefits such as internal insurance process, allowances, and reimbursements.

 

  1. Policy Implementation & Compliance
  • Support the implementation of HR policies and procedures across departments.
  • Ensure compliance with Myanmar labor laws and company regulations.
  • Participate in audits, inspections, and compliance reporting.
  • Maintain confidentiality and protect employee data in all HR processes.

 

  1. HR Reporting & Data Analytics
  • Prepare monthly HR reports (headcount, turnover, absenteeism, new hires, etc.).
  • Track HR metrics and provide data support for management decision-making.
  • Assist in HR projects and continuous improvement initiatives.

Job Requirements

  • Minimum 2–4 years of experience in HR Operations or HR Generalist role.
  • Good knowledge of Myanmar labor law and HR administrative processes.
  • Experience using HRIS or HR management systems preferred
  •  Bachelor’s degree in human resources, Business Administration, or related field.
  •  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ications (Excel, Word, PowerPoint).
